Rivers Assembly Clerk Disowns Factional Speaker, Says No Change In House Leadership

Published:

THE Clerk of the Rivers State House of Assembly, Mr. Emeka Amadi, has stated that there has been no change in the leadership of the Assembly. 

In a statement issued on Wednesday, May 8, Amadi said Martin Amaewhule remains the recognised speaker of the assembly.

This followed the election of Victor Oko-Jumbo, representing Bonny State Constituency, as factional speaker by lawmakers loyal to Governor Siminalayi Fubara.

In his statement, Amadi said there was no change in the leadership structure of the house as Amaewhule, Dumle Maol, and Major Jack remain speaker, deputy speaker, and majority leader respectively.

Amadi, in a statement,  said: “The attention of the Rivers State House of Assembly has been drawn to reports in the electronic and print media that there was a leadership change in the Rivers State House of Assembly today, the 8th day of May 2024.

“As the Clerk of the Rivers State House and one who administered the Oath of membership and office to all members and a custodian of all records of the House, I write to state the following.

“That there was no change in the leadership of the House today and Martin Chike Amaewhule remains the Speaker of the House, while Dumle Maol and Major Jack remain Deputy Speaker and Majority Leader, respectively.

“That apart from the seat of Khana Constituency Il, which was declared vacant because of death of the member who represented the constituency, no other seat has been declared vacant.

“That there is a subsisting judgment of a court of competent jurisdiction, in Suit no FHC/ABI/CS/1613/2023, in which the court, among other orders, “granted an ORDER OF INJUNCTION restraining the Governor of Rivers State (11th Defendant), whether by himself or by his agents and or hirelings or in any manner howsoever, from impeding or frustrating the Rivers State House of Assembly under the leadership of the 2nd Plaintiff as the Speaker of the said House in the performance of their functions, including holding of meetings and the transacting of the business of the Rivers State House of Assembly.

“That Victor Oko-Jumbo, Sokari Goodboy Sokari and Adolphus Orubimie Timothy were suspended on the 30th of October 2023, pursuant to the Rules of the House, and their suspension is yet to be lifted and they cannot lay claim to be officers of the House.

“That the House is still conducting legislative business in line with the Standing Orders of the House and the 1999 Constitution of the Federal Republic of Nigeria, as altered.

“That the good people of Rivers State and the Nigerian Federation should discountenance any media report purporting any recent change in leadership of the Rivers State House of Assembly.”

The Assembly has been polarised since last year along the camps of the governor and his mentor, predecessor and Minister of the Federal Capital Territory (FCT), Nyesom Wike.

In December last year, at the peak of the political crisis, 27 of the lawmakers elected on the platform of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) defected to the All Progressives Congress (APC).

One of the 32-member Assembly- Dinebari Loolo- died in September last year.

In October, Edison Ehie was elected factional speaker after his removal as House Leader by the faction led by Wike’s loyalist, Marin Amaewhule, following a plot to impeach Fubara.

Ehie later resigned as lawmaker and was appointed Chief of Staff to Fubara.

On Monday, May 6, Fubara said members of the Assembly loyal to Wike owed their existence to him, even as he insisted that the Amaewhule-led faction do not “exist,” but that he decided to “give them a floating” through a peace deal brokered by President Bola Tinubu.

On Thursday, May 9, Amaewhule alleged that Fubara was planning to demolish the Assembly quarters after the governor visited the lawmakers residence.

The governor had explained said he visited the quarters to see if there would be any renovation after the election of a new speaker (Oko-Jumbo), but Amaewhule insisted that the quarters were new and do not require renovation.
